Tropical Supermarket

Tropical Supermarket

Grocery in Miami, FL

Grocery

Contact us

Location

500 Sw 8th St.,
Miami , FL 33130 UNITED STATES

Reviews

Tropical Supermarket 305-856-1314
500 Sw 8th St.,
Miami , FL 33130 UNITED STATES
$
Tropical Supermarket

Detail information

Company name
Tropical Supermarket
Category
Grocery
Rating
Not Rated
Is this your business? Manage via YEXT
edit delete

Tropical Supermarket

Contacts Location Details